Subject: [PATCH v4 12/15] drm/bridge: tc358775: Switch to atomic commit
The tc358775 driver follows the drm_encoder->crtc pointer that is
deprecated and shouldn't be used by atomic drivers.
This was due to the fact that we did't have any other alternative to
retrieve the CRTC pointer. Fortunately, the CRTC pointer is now provided
in the bridge state, so we can move to atomic callbacks and drop that
deprecated pointer usage.
